8380ee60b513301c78f598c9d058e2572c11e48fde56a65db0711d988f07e280

1274824 (553278 blocks ago)

⏴ Block 1274823 (238e17ad...666) | Block 1274825 ⏵ | Latest block ⏭

Metadata

3/11/23, 6:10 AM UTC (768d 10:36:52 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details